Title :
Algorithms for efficient processing of complex queries in node-partitioned data warehouses
Author_Institution :
DEI/CISUC, Coimbra Univ., Portugal
Abstract :
In This work we propose and evaluate an algorithm for efficient processing of complex queries in a partitioned data warehouse. Partitioning allows cheap computer nodes to be able to host and process efficiently large data warehouses. In order for the system to be truly useful, significant speedup should be achieved for all query patterns. We describe the system, identify complex join queries and propose algorithms to deal efficiently with those queries. We also take a set of performance-constrained computer nodes and the query set from the decision support performance evaluation benchmark TPC-H as a study case and evaluation basis for our analysis.
Keywords :
data warehouses; performance evaluation; query processing; complex join queries; complex query processing; node-partitioned data warehouses; performance evaluation; query patterns; Costs; Data warehouses; Delay; Distributed databases; Partitioning algorithms; Performance analysis; Performance evaluation; Query processing; Relational databases; Throughput;
Conference_Titel :
Database Engineering and Applications Symposium, 2004. IDEAS '04. Proceedings. International
Print_ISBN :
0-7695-2168-1
DOI :
10.1109/IDEAS.2004.1319785